A dedicated Quality Control Engineer with expertise in quality assurance, possessing knowledge and experience in welding and fabrication, including the application of relevant EN and ASME standards and NDT methodologies.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and finalize Project Inspection Release Certificates, Inspection Test Plans (ITP), and associated inspection and testing procedures.
  • Evaluate and approve vendor manufacturing documentation (WPS/PQR/NDE/painting procedures/ITP, etc.).
  • Review Inspection and Test Records, including the approval of Final Manufacturing Record Books (MRB).
  • Coordinate with Zeeco headquarters regarding all manufacturing and quality control issues, providing inspection support for European suppliers as necessary.
  • Conduct dimensional, visual, NDE, and other inspections of equipment during production and upon completion.
  • Offer quality control assistance across all departments.
  • Support Project Managers as needed.
  • Ensure the achievement of the company's quality control objectives.
  • Identify opportunities to minimize waste and enhance efficiency.
  • Adhere to company guidelines and policies.
  • Ensure compliance with the Company QHSE Policy, actively fostering a safe, healthy, and environmentally responsible workplace.
  • Review fabrication drawings, develop Weld Procedures, and prepare Manufacturing, Engineering, and Testing Procedures.

Candidate Profile:

  • A relevant degree is preferred.
  • Familiarity with Structural Steel and pipework fabrication, CE Marking, Pressure Equipment Directive (2014/68/EU), and ISO 3834.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and Office Visio.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to implement innovative processes.
  • Experience in a QC Engineering role within an Engineering/Manufacturing environment or a similar field, along with a relevant formal qualification is preferred.
  • Certifications such as CSWIP 3.1, PCN level II DPE, MPI, and Radiographic interpretation are desirable.
  • Knowledge of BSI and ASME construction, inspection, and welding codes and standards.
  • European Welding Engineer certification is a plus.
  • A strong team player.
  • Resourceful, organized, dependable, efficient, and detail-oriented.
  • Confident and assertive with the ability to make independent decisions.
  • Willingness to travel internationally as required.
